Ford Key Fob Replacement - Do it Yourself and Save Money


To gain access to your vehicle, you must have an active key fob. If you have lost or damaged your key, it's ideal to replace it as quickly as possible. Aftermarket key fobs can be purchased at just a fraction of the ones offered by dealers. To save money, you can program the keyless entry remote by yourself.

Do-it-yourself key fob replacement

A Ford key fob replacement is easy to perform yourself and will save you a lot of money. You can get your key fob replaced for as low as $50 or as high as $200, depending on how difficult it is. A locksmith with experience is required to program a keyless remote entry system

While it may appear simple, if you don’t have the right tools or experience, it can be a challenging task. The correct timing is vital when programming keyless entry remotes and it may take several attempts to get the right programming code. If you're unfamiliar with programming remotes, it's a great idea to seek the assistance of a professional locksmith for your vehicle.

A locksmith has the expertise and tools to correctly program your Ford keyless entry remote. The locksmith will first read the Ford door lock and select it up using special tools. The locksmith will be able to determine which kind of key blank to program into your car. This is a safe procedure that won't harm your Ford's lock. Once the locksmith has the correct information for programming the key will be ready to use in just a few minutes.

To program your Ford keyless entry remote, locksmiths must be credentialed via the Vehicle Security Professional program. This program gives locksmiths secure access to vehicle codes by implementing Secure Data Release Model (SDRM). To become certified, locksmiths must pay an additional fee. This fee is not included in the free NASTF account, and is available to locksmiths only in the United States.
